I wanted to give you a heads up about this free Unreal candy at CVS next week, starting 7/15.
I wanted to tell you about it for two reasons:
1. Well, it is free after ECB.
2. Second, because it is a better option than “traditional” candy bars. They don’t contain many of the ingredients we (the Shaffers) have been trying to avoid. You know the little pesky ones, like GMOs, High Fructose Corn Syrup, Partially Hydrogenated Oils. Sure, it is still candy and not perfect, but it is the option I would choose when Evan wants a candy bar.
As many of you already know, I don’t particularly like chocolate. However, being a good sport, I tried the Unreal Candy bars at the CVS event I attended. I was pleasantly surprised, even Evan loved them. The peanut butter cups taste like real peanut butter!
Since they are free, I would love to hear what you think when you try them.
